二维及实时三维超声对胎儿全前脑畸形的诊断价值探讨

摘    要:目的:探讨二维及实时三维超声联合诊断胎儿全前脑畸形的价值。方法:二维超声系统检查发现胎儿颅脑结构异常者进行胎儿颅脑和颜面部实时三维成像,并将超声诊断结果与引产后尸检结果进行对照分析。结果:在20918例孕16~41周的胎儿中,经引产后尸检证实的全前脑畸形5例,其中无叶全前脑3例,半叶全前脑2例,均与产前超声检查结果相符合,二维联合实时三维超声检查对胎儿全前脑畸形诊断符合率为100%。结论:二维超声联合实时三维超声检查是诊断胎儿全前脑畸形可靠有效的方法,两者联合应用可提高产前全前脑的诊断率。

Diagnostic Value of Two-Dimensional Combined with Real-time Three-Dimensional Ultrasonography in Detecting Fetal HoloprosencephaIy Malformation

Abstract:Objective: To evaluate the clinical value of fetal holoprosencephaly malformation by two-dimensional(2D) combined with real-time three-dimensional(3D) ultrasonography. Methods: Fetal brains were examined regularly with real-time 3D ultrasonography when they were suspected abnormal with prenatal 2D ultrasonography and compaired the diagnoses with induced delivery and autopsy results. Results: 5 cases with fetal holoprosencephaly malformations diagnosed by prenatal ultrasound and autopsy were confirmed in20918 cases fetuses ranging gestational age between 16-41 weeks. Among these cases,there were 3 with alobar holoprosencephaly,2with semilobar holoprosencephaly, the accuracy rate of diagnoses with 2D and 3D ultrasonography was 100%. Conclusions: 2D ultrasonography combined with real-time 3D ultrasonography can greatly enhance the diagnosis rate to holoprosencephaly malformation, which has definitive diagnosis in holoprosencephaly.
